Example:
Imagine you're trying to have a conversation in a crowded, echoey restaurant. Just like how your voice bounces off the walls and returns to you, creating an echo, light, sound, or heat waves also bounce back when they hit a surface. In this way, just as your voice reflects off the walls and returns to your ears, light reflects off a mirror and returns to your eyes, or sound waves bounce off a surface and return, creating an echo.

Reflection: The bouncing of light, sound, or heat waves off a surface. Reflection is when waves, like light or sound, hit a surface and bounce back.
